Transaction cfd9acb2862f2a40c1462b6368cb8ef8c20e8029fe41b17adababa19da70f669

block
c4fe77e1527fdf88e32587943387d0824560f06c283e65a7b87100c4a1308dce

1 Input

201 Outputs